The Haryana Governor, Jagannath Pahadia will confer 'Bhim Award', the highest sports award to six outstanding players and also honour 21 other sportspersons of Haryana with cash awards at a function to be organised at Haryana Raj Bhawan, Chandigarh, on August 21.
While stating this here today, the Minister of State for Sports, Kiran Chaudhry said that the Haryana Chief Minister, Bhupinder Singh Hooda would grace the occasion. Cash prizes worth Rs 13 lakh would be dispersed to the outstanding players for excelling at various international events and for bringing laurels to the country.
She said that those who would be conferred with 'Bhim Award' include Vivek Singh of Gurgaon for his outstanding performance in shooting, Saroj Sihag of Hisar for athletics, Amit Kumar of Rohtak for wrestling, Sunil Kumar of Bhiwani for boxing, Virender Kumar of Rohtak for judo and Sukhbir Singh Tokas of Bhiwani for para-athletic. The players would be given a cash award of Rs one lakh each, apart from Bhim idol and a scroll.
Choudhry informed that the other 21 players who would also be awarded are: Sukhbir Singh, Vikas Kumar, Suresh Kumar, Navin Kumar, Kumari Sunita, Kumari Pramila (Kabaddi), Vijender Singh, Manjit Singh, Jitender Kumar, Dilbagh Singh, Manoj Kumar, Sunil (Boxing), Kumari Babita, Suresh Kumar, Sudesh Kuamri, Sandeep, Paramjeet, Neha Rathi (Wrestling), Hardeep Singh, Puja Dhanda (Judo), Krishna Punia (Athletics).
